Архив рубрики: Публикации

Как обновить Arch Linux

Обновления обеспечивают правильную работу системы или программного обеспечения. Это довольно простой процесс, но некоторые считают его сложным. В дистрибутивах Linux есть разные подходы к поддержанию системы в актуальном состоянии. Так что, если вы используете Arch Linux, эта статья для вас. В этой статье мы объяснили, как обновить Arch Linux.

В любом Linux очень важно поддерживать систему в актуальном состоянии. Давайте разберемся, что представляет собой процесс обновления Arch Linux.

Прежде всего, сделайте резервную копию Arch Linux, чтобы данные оставались в безопасности и сохранялись. Для обновления Arch Linux вам необходимо открыть терминал и выполнить некоторые из следующих команд:

sudo pacman -Syu

 

Выполнив указанную выше команду, вы можете проверить наличие обновлений и узнать, какие новые версии следует добавить. Теперь нажмите Y, чтобы подтвердить обновление.

В этом обновлении есть новая функция: если системный файл поврежден, его можно исправить с помощью pacman, добавив к нему «y». Даже если в системе нет обновлений, она все равно исправит.

sudo pacman -Syyu

 

В Arch Linux, если вы хотите обновить один пакет, напишите имя этого пакета в команде:

sudo pacman -S package_name

 

Перезагрузите систему после обновления, чтобы система могла работать бесперебойно.

 

Заключение

В статье выше представлен обзор того, как легко обновить Arch Linux. Обновление системы имеет важное значение, поскольку оно предоставляет новые функции и расширенную оптимизацию для вашей системы. Вы должны постоянно обновлять свою систему в соответствии с последними требованиями.



2021-11-19T13:14:37
ArchLinux

JavaScript на примерах. Практика, практика и только практика

JavaScript на примерах. Практика, практика и только практика

Книга: JavaScript на примерах. Практика, практика и только практика [2018] Никольский. Данная книга — это прекрасное учебное пособие для изучения языка программирования JavaScript на примерах. Изложение ведется последовательно: от написания первой программы, до создания полноценных проектов: интерактивных элементов (типа слайдера, диалоговых окон) интернет-магазина, лендинговой страницы и проч. По ходу даются все необходимые пояснения и комментарии. Книга написана простым и доступным языком. Лучший выбор для результативного изучения JavaScript.

Скачать с mail облака

2021-11-19T08:05:43Книги и Курсы

Microsoft пропускает эмуляцию x64 для Windows 10 на Arm

По мере продвижения Apple по переводу MacOS X и ключевых приложений на архитектуру Arm (с использованием Apple Silicon) возникает вопрос, что сдерживает Microsoft Windows. Одна часть проблемы, безусловно, связана с аппаратным обеспечением — пожалуйста, прочтите предыдущую статью о планах Qualcomm по более пристальному вниманию к этому вопросу — но у нас также есть проблема с программным обеспечением, область, полностью входящая в сферу компетенции Microsoft.

Microsoft имеет некоторый опыт написания операционных систем, оптимизированных для использования на процессорах Arm. Многие любили ОС Windows Phone и до сих пор скучают по ней как по мобильной альтернативе. Однако более крупные устройства Microsoft Arm, такие как оригинальная Surface (также известная как Surface RT, работающая под Windows RT) и более новая Surface Pro X (работающая под управлением версии Windows 10 на базе Arm), вряд ли произвели фурор, хотя и выглядят как отполированные. как на аппаратном, так и на программном фронтах.

В декабре прошлого года Microsoft писала в блоге о предстоящей доступности эмуляции x64 в Windows 10 на Arm, чтобы пользователи могли запускать современные 64-разрядные приложения. С тех пор сообщение в блоге было отредактировано, чтобы отразить новую позицию, которую занимает компания: «Эмуляция x64 для Windows теперь широко доступна в Windows 11», — пишет Microsoft. «Тем, кто заинтересован в этом, необходим ПК с Windows 11 on Arm».

После обновления радар инсайдера Windows Пола Терротта вспыхнул, и он говорил с пресс — секретаря Microsoft по этому поводу, чтобы сделать вещи совершенно ясно. Представитель более или менее просто повторил заявление редактирования блога, утверждая, что x64 будет только Windows 11, но добавил полезный самородок, что пользователям устройств Windows 10 на Arm гарантирована поддержка до 14 октября 2025 года (но это 32 — не 64-битная поддержка).

Философски относясь к вышеупомянутым новостям, до тех пор, пока SoC Qualcomm-Nuvia не станут доступны в 2023 году, Windows on Arm останется плохим родственником. Если что-то будет соответствовать обещаниям, примерно в то же время мы увидим, что серьезные изменения, вызывающие беспокойство Intel, начнутся.



2021-11-18T19:18:53
Microsoft

Ubuntu рядом с Debian. GRUB 2

В этой статье я на практике и в картинках, покажу как установить Ubuntu рядом с Debian на один диск. И использовать для загрузки GRUB 2.





Читать

GRUB 2 Dual boot (две системы на одном компьютере)

В этой статье разберём разные варианты установки двух систем на один компьютер используя загрузчик GRUB 2, это называется Dual boot.





Читать

Удалить первый символ из строки в Python

Этот пост Python посвящен удалению первого символа из строки в Python. Мы исследуем различные тактики удаления первого символа строки Python. Как мы уже знаем, строка Python неприступна, а это означает, что мы не можем вносить изменения в строку Python. Следовательно, чтобы удалить первый символ из строки Python, мы создадим новую строку, которая не будет содержать первый символ, который мы хотели удалить. Строка Python содержит целые числа, алфавиты, разделители и т. д.

 

Пример 1

Python предоставляет различные встроенные функции, Slicing() — одна из них. Если мы хотим удалить первый символ или какой-либо другой символ из строки python, мы можем стереть этот символ с помощью метода нарезки, а затем получить результирующую строку, исключая первый символ.

Чтобы понять концепцию функции Sling(), просто откройте файл с исходным кодом и реализуйте программный код. Итак, в нашей иллюстрации кода мы сначала создаем строку именования. Затем мы можем определить формат, который удаляет первый символ. После этого мы используем оператор печати для печати всей строки, за исключением первого символа. Здесь прилагается простейший код этой иллюстрации.

first_string = "AndreyEx"

sli_string = first_string.lstrip[1: ]

print(sli_string)

 

Пример 2

Как мы уже знаем, Python предоставляет различные встроенные функции, str.lstrip() — одна из них. За исключением нарезки, lstrip также выполняет свою роль для удаления символа из строки и обрезки строки. В этой программе мы объясняем наш следующий уникальный метод lstrip(). Команда str.lstrip() получает вводимые символы, затем удаляет их с начала строки и в результате возвращает новую отфильтрованную строку со стертыми символами. Но имейте в виду, что метод str.lstrip() отбрасывает символы, если они существуют несколько раз в начальной точке строки.

Наш программный код ниже демонстрирует весь процесс lstrip(). Изначально мы создали вереницу игрушек. Затем мы можем определить формат lstrip() и передать наш первый символ в качестве входных данных, чтобы исключить его из данной строки. После этого мы используем оператор печати для печати всей строки, за исключением первого символа. Здесь мы также демонстрируем второе условие lstrip(). Мы снова создаем новую строку и делаем те же шаги, что и раньше, но на этот раз в начале строки встречается несколько символов. Здесь прилагается простейший код этой иллюстрации.

first_string = "AndreyEx"

flt_string = first_string.lstrip("J")

print(flt_string)



second_string = "AAAAndreyEx Max"

new_str = second_string.lstrip("J")

print(new_str)

 

Пример 3

После использования методов spling() и str.lstrip() пришло время объяснить метод regex(). Re.sub() присутствует в классе re модуля regex. Его также можно использовать для стирания первого символа. Однако этот подход заменяет все символы, которые соответствуют указанному формату регулярного выражения, со вторым параметром. Как и другие методы, регулярное выражение делает то же самое, но по-разному.

Итак, мы собираемся сначала импортировать библиотеку re, чтобы функция работала хорошо, поскольку она находится в модуле re. После этого мы создаем строку так же, как в двух приведенных выше программных кодах. Затем мы вызываем команду re.sub() и передаем строку и переменную count в качестве параметра. Здесь мы используем «count = 1», который указывает, что символ удаляется или обрезка строки только один раз. То же, что мы объявляем оператор печати, который выводит обрезанную строку. Здесь прилагается простейший код этой иллюстрации.

import re



first_string = "Мир Python"

second_string = re.sub(r'.', '', first_string, count = 1)

print(second_string)

 

Заключение

Этот пост был посвящен удалению символов из любой строки Python. Мы заявили три различных метода. Мы надеемся, что вы найдете все вышеупомянутые методы очень полезными и полезными. Все методы очень просты, их легко понять и реализовать, поэтому попробуйте каждый из них.



2021-11-18T13:08:59
Python